libzypp 17.37.17
zyppng::detail::ReportHolder< SyncContextRef, Report > Class Template Reference

#include <zypp/ng/reporthelper.h>

Public Member Functions

 ReportHolder ()
 ReportHolder (const ReportHolder &)=default
 ReportHolder (ReportHolder &&)=default
ReportHolderoperator= (const ReportHolder &)=default
ReportHolderoperator= (ReportHolder &&)=default
auto & operator-> ()

Public Attributes

std::shared_ptr< zypp::callback::SendReport< Report > > _d

Detailed Description

template<typename Report>
class zyppng::detail::ReportHolder< SyncContextRef, Report >

Definition at line 40 of file reporthelper.h.

Constructor & Destructor Documentation

◆ ReportHolder() [1/3]

template<typename Report>
zyppng::detail::ReportHolder< SyncContextRef, Report >::ReportHolder ( )
inline

Definition at line 43 of file reporthelper.h.

◆ ReportHolder() [2/3]

template<typename Report>
zyppng::detail::ReportHolder< SyncContextRef, Report >::ReportHolder ( const ReportHolder< SyncContextRef, Report > & )
default

◆ ReportHolder() [3/3]

template<typename Report>
zyppng::detail::ReportHolder< SyncContextRef, Report >::ReportHolder ( ReportHolder< SyncContextRef, Report > && )
default

Member Function Documentation

◆ operator=() [1/2]

template<typename Report>
ReportHolder & zyppng::detail::ReportHolder< SyncContextRef, Report >::operator= ( const ReportHolder< SyncContextRef, Report > & )
default

◆ operator=() [2/2]

template<typename Report>
ReportHolder & zyppng::detail::ReportHolder< SyncContextRef, Report >::operator= ( ReportHolder< SyncContextRef, Report > && )
default

◆ operator->()

template<typename Report>
auto & zyppng::detail::ReportHolder< SyncContextRef, Report >::operator-> ( )
inline

Definition at line 50 of file reporthelper.h.

Member Data Documentation

◆ _d

template<typename Report>
std::shared_ptr<zypp::callback::SendReport<Report> > zyppng::detail::ReportHolder< SyncContextRef, Report >::_d

Definition at line 54 of file reporthelper.h.


The documentation for this class was generated from the following file: